BACKGROUND OF THE INVENTION

1. Field of The Invention
The present invention relates to a liquid photo-sensitive resin composition for use in forming a relief structure. More particularly, the present invention is concerned with a liquid photosensitive resin composition for use in forming a relief structure, comprising (A) an unsaturated polyurethane prepolymer comprising a plurality of diol segments linked through a urethane linkage and having an addition-polymerizable ethylenically unsaturated group at both terminals thereof, the plurality of diol segments comprising at least one polyester diol segment and at least one polyether diol segment, wherein the weight ratio of the at least one polyester diol segment to the at least one polyether diol segment is from 1:3 to 4:1, and wherein each of the at least one polyester diol segment is independently a polyester diol segment obtained by a polycondensation between a diol, which is comprised mainly of 3-methyl-1,5-pentane diol, and a dicarboxylic acid, or a polyester diol segment obtained by a ring-opening polymerization of a lactone comprised mainly of .beta.-methyl-.delta.-valerolactone, (B) an addition-polymerizable ethylenically unsaturated monomer, and (C) a photopolymerization initiator. When the liquid photosensitive resin composition of the present invention is used for producing a relief structure, the occurrence of the tunnel phenomenon in the relief portions of a relief structure can be effectively suppressed, so that a relief structure in which the relief portions have no defect can be obtained. The liquid photosensitive resin composition of the present invention can be advantageously employed especially for producing a printing plate, such as a flexographic printing plate.
2. Prior Art
In place of conventional rubber printing plates, photoresin printing plates produced from a photosensitive resin have long been used for flexographic printing, such as for corrugated board printing or film printing. In the production of such a photoresin plate, a liquid photosensitive resin, which is in a liquid state before light exposure, is frequently employed because the use of a liquid photosensitive resin is advantageous. For example, a photoresin plate having a desired thickness can be easily produced; removal of the uncured resin is easy; and the removed uncured resin can be recovered and re-used for production of a photoresin plate and, hence, provides an economic advantage. From such a liquid photosensitive resin, a desired printing plate is generally prepared, using a plate-making apparatus, by a method comprising the steps of imagewise exposure, development, post-exposure and drying.
A liquid photosensitive resin for producing a flexographic printing plate is required to have not only low viscosity, good storage stability, good image reproducibility and good developability with an aqueous developer, but also the capability to provide a printing plate having excellent properties, such as high impact resilience, mechanical strength, ink resistance, ink receptivity and ink transferability. One of the important properties, which are especially required for a corrugated board printing plate, is impact resilience. The impact resilience of a corrugated board printing plate is required to be high.
